Revenue Optimization in E-commerce and Dropshipping

Revenue Optimization in E-commerce and Dropshipping

Revenue optimization is a critical aspect of managing e-commerce and dropshipping businesses. It involves strategies and techniques aimed at maximizing the income generated from sales while minimizing costs. This comprehensive approach encompasses pricing strategies, customer acquisition and retention, product assortment, and data analytics. In this discussion, we'll explore the fundamental principles and strategies of revenue optimization, supported by textbook theories and practical applications.

Pricing Strategies

Dynamic Pricing: Dynamic pricing involves adjusting prices based on market demand, competition, and other factors. This pricing strategy is particularly effective in e-commerce, where market conditions can change rapidly. Dynamic pricing models use algorithms to analyze data and set optimal prices in real-time, maximizing revenue. The law of demand underpins this strategy, suggesting that price adjustments can influence consumer purchasing behavior.

Price Discrimination: Price discrimination involves charging different prices to different customer segments based on their willingness to pay. This can be achieved through personalized pricing, where businesses use data analytics to determine individual customer's price sensitivity. The theory of price discrimination, particularly second-degree and third-degree price discrimination, provides a framework for understanding how different pricing strategies can capture more consumer surplus and increase revenue.

Bundling and Upselling: Bundling involves offering several products together at a discounted price, while upselling encourages customers to purchase a higher-end product or add-on services. Both strategies can increase the average order value (AOV) and overall revenue. The concept of consumer surplus explains why bundling can be effective, as it allows consumers to perceive greater value in the combined offer.

Customer Acquisition and Retention

Customer Lifetime Value (CLV): Understanding and maximizing CLV is essential for revenue optimization. CLV is the total revenue a business can expect from a single customer account over the entire relationship. By focusing on high CLV customers, businesses can prioritize marketing and customer service efforts more effectively. The Pareto Principle, or the 80/20 rule, often applies here, where 20% of customers generate 80% of revenue.

Loyalty Programs: Implementing loyalty programs can enhance customer retention and increase CLV. Rewarding repeat purchases with points, discounts, or exclusive offers incentivizes customers to remain loyal to the brand. Behavioral economics suggests that customers are more likely to continue purchasing from a brand when they perceive a tangible benefit from their loyalty.

Personalization: Personalizing the customer experience can significantly impact revenue. Personalized recommendations, targeted marketing campaigns, and customized shopping experiences can increase conversion rates and average order values. The theory of consumer behavior highlights that personalized experiences can satisfy individual preferences more effectively, leading to higher customer satisfaction and increased spending.

Product Assortment and Merchandising

Product Mix Optimization: Offering the right mix of products is crucial for maximizing revenue. This involves analyzing sales data to determine which products are most popular and profitable, and then optimizing the product assortment accordingly. The product life cycle theory suggests that products go through different stages (introduction, growth, maturity, decline), and businesses should adjust their product offerings based on these stages to maximize revenue.

Cross-Selling: Cross-selling involves recommending complementary products to customers during the purchase process. This strategy can increase the average order value and overall revenue. The concept of complementary goods underpins this strategy, suggesting that the purchase of one product increases the likelihood of purchasing a related product.

Data Analytics and Technology

Predictive Analytics: Predictive analytics uses historical data and machine learning algorithms to forecast future sales trends and customer behavior. This allows businesses to make data-driven decisions about pricing, inventory management, and marketing strategies. The theory of regression analysis and time series forecasting provides the foundation for predictive analytics, enabling businesses to identify patterns and trends in data.

Customer Segmentation: Segmenting customers based on demographics, behavior, and preferences can enhance targeted marketing efforts. This allows businesses to tailor their messaging and offers to different customer segments, increasing the likelihood of conversions. The theory of market segmentation emphasizes the importance of understanding distinct customer groups and addressing their unique needs and preferences.

Marketing and Conversion Optimization

Search Engine Optimization (SEO): SEO involves optimizing website content to rank higher in search engine results, increasing organic traffic and potential revenue. The principles of SEO include keyword research, on-page optimization, and backlink building. The theory of the long tail in SEO suggests that targeting niche keywords can attract highly targeted traffic and increase conversions.

Conversion Rate Optimization (CRO): CRO focuses on improving the percentage of website visitors who complete a desired action, such as making a purchase. Techniques include A/B testing, improving website usability, and optimizing landing pages. The AIDA model (Attention, Interest, Desire, Action) provides a framework for understanding the stages of the customer journey and optimizing each stage to increase conversions.

Operational Efficiency

Supply Chain Optimization: Efficient supply chain management can reduce costs and increase revenue by ensuring timely delivery of products and minimizing stockouts. Techniques such as demand forecasting, inventory optimization, and supplier relationship management are essential for optimizing the supply chain. The bullwhip effect theory explains how small fluctuations in demand at the consumer level can cause larger fluctuations upstream in the supply chain, highlighting the importance of accurate demand forecasting.

Automation: Automating routine tasks such as order processing, inventory management, and customer service can reduce operational costs and improve efficiency. Technologies such as robotic process automation (RPA) and artificial intelligence (AI) can streamline operations and free up resources for revenue-generating activities.
